Article Synopsis
  • Aldose reductase (AR) is linked to diabetic complications, prompting the study of Botryllazine A and its analogues for AR inhibition.
  • Analogues with aromatic bicyclic structures at the C5 position of the pyrazine ring showed better AR inhibitory effects than the original Botryllazine A.
  • Having benzoyl groups at C2 and C3 of the pyrazine ring wasn't necessary for high inhibitory activity, but phenolic hydroxyl groups at these positions were crucial for achieving effectiveness similar to the powerful AR inhibitor sorbinil.
